I have a hack that works. Perhaps it will give a bit more understanding so that a proper patch can be created. My changes were applied on top of 4.9-rc1 with the patch from https://www.linux-mips.org/archives/linux-mips/2016-10/msg00130.html, and were as follows:

Index: linux/kernel/printk/printk.c
===================================================================
--- linux.orig/kernel/printk/printk.c   2016-10-24 12:29:17.838938604 -0500
+++ linux/kernel/printk/printk.c        2016-10-24 19:31:20.012593000 -0500
@@ -2657,7 +2657,9 @@
         *      didn't select a console we take the first one
         *      that registers here.
         */
-       if (preferred_console < 0 && !of_specified_console) {
+ pr_info("Before: newcon->device %p, newcon->setup %p\n", newcon->device, newcon->setup);
+       if ((preferred_console < 0 && !of_specified_console) ||
+           !newcon->setup) {
                if (newcon->index < 0)
                        newcon->index = 0;
                if (newcon->setup == NULL ||
@@ -2670,6 +2672,7 @@
                }
        }

+ pr_info("After: newcon->device %p, newcon->setup %p\n", newcon->device, newcon->setup);
        /*
         *      See if this console matches one we selected on
         *      the command line.

The changes in commit 05fd007e4629 prevent the body of the 'if ((preferred_console < 0 ...' loop from ever being executed; however, the failure indicates that we do need to go through this code at least once. I tested various quantities, and !newcon->setup was the only one that helped.

The outputs from the pr_info statements above and the changes in console as shown by 'dmesg | egrep "console|newcon" are:

[    0.000000] Before: newcon->device   (null), newcon->setup   (null)
        Part of the body of if executed
[    0.000000] After: newcon->device   (null), newcon->setup   (null)
[    0.000000] bootconsole [udbg0] enabled
[    0.001581] Before: newcon->device c0326e34, newcon->setup   (null)
        We now have newcon->device set, Part of body of if executed
[    0.001934] After: newcon->device c0326e34, newcon->setup   (null)
[    0.002285] console [tty0] enabled
[    0.002595] bootconsole [udbg0] disabled
[    0.002913] Before: newcon->device c032cc4c, newcon->setup c032cc80
        This time the body of if is not executed and will not be executed 
anymore.
[    0.002925] After: newcon->device c032cc4c, newcon->setup c032cc80
[    0.002943] Before: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c0331c34
[    0.002956] After: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c0331c34
[    0.003060] Before: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c068dbc8
[    0.003074] After: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c068dbc8
[    0.003322] Before: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c068ddc4
[    0.003335] After: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c068ddc4
[    1.993661] Before: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c068dbc8
[    1.993759] After: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c068dbc8
[    1.994395] Before: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c068dbc8
[    1.994492] After: newcon->device c0331ad8, newcon->setup c068dbc8
